Monsoon disaster death toll rises to 65

Maitrinews

Kathmandu : Nepal Police says the number of people killed in landslides and floods in various parts of the country since Thursday night has reached 65. The police headquarters revealed the data updated. According to the law enforcement body, total 25 persons are injured and they are undergoing treatments at health facilities located in their…

Kulekhani dam sluices to be opened; locals urged to keep alert

Maitrinews

Kulekhani : Preparation is being made to open sluices of the Kulekhani reservoir in view of the alarming water current and level following incessant rain. People living in and around Bhimphedi, Indrasarobar, Bagmati rural municipality, Nunthar, Chandrapur, Canteen of Rautahat, different areas of Sarlahi and Hariharpurgadhi of Sindhuli have been urged to keep high alerts…

Prithvi Highway disrupted since early this morning

Maitrinews

Dhading : Movement along the Prithvi Highway has been disrupted due to landslide since early this morning. Sand and soil have been piled up on road from Galchi rural municipality-6, Bairanibazaar to Maheshdovan bazaar in Dhading, throwing vehicular movement out of gear. Alabama passes bill banning abortion

Maitrinews

America : Alabama lawmakers have passed a bill to outlaw abortion in almost all cases, the strictest such US law. The state Senate approved the law by 25 votes to six, rejecting exemptions for cases of rape or incest. It will now go to Republican Governor Kay Ivey. She has not said whether she will…
